Less attacking power in Sevilla
Monday , 07.03.2011
The striker Luis Fabiano will be absent for Sevilla around six weeks, announced by Ramon Sanchez Pishuan. Today’s medical tests confirmed that the Brazilian has links twisted right knee. The attacker was replaced in 71th minute. He was in good shape lately scoring 10 goals in 21 appearances.
Despite of that we believe his missing would not affect very crucial to the team because Sevilla are playing pretty good lately and there are another two top scorers in the squad- Kanute and Navarro. The midfielders Rakitic and Perotti are also dangerous for the opponent’s defence.
Few people didn’t trained today- Didier Zokora and Alvaro Negredo. Andalusian team will fight for a place in Europa League after they currently occupy the eighth position
